Commercial Tree Trimming in Denver County, CO

Commercial tree trimming services involve the careful pruning and shaping of trees on residential and commercial properties to promote healthy growth, improve appearance, and ensure safety. This service typically covers projects such as removing dead or diseased branches, thinning dense foliage, reducing the size of overgrown trees, and shaping trees for aesthetic purposes. Property owners often seek this service to maintain the safety of their landscape, prevent potential damage from falling limbs, and enhance curb appeal for visitors or clients.

Before requesting commercial tree trimming, property owners should consider the specific goals for their trees, including desired shape and size, as well as any safety concerns related to nearby structures or power lines. It’s helpful to understand the types of trees present and their current health status, as well as any local regulations or restrictions that may apply. Clear communication about the scope of work and any particular concerns can help ensure the trimming aligns with property maintenance goals.

Common Commercial Tree Trimming Jobs

Tree crown thinning - reduces density to improve airflow and light penetration.

Tree crown shaping - enhances the natural form and aesthetic appeal of mature trees.

Deadwood removal - eliminates hazardous branches to prevent damage and injury.

Storm damage cleanup - clears broken or fallen branches after severe weather events.

Overgrown tree trimming - maintains proper size and clearance around structures and utilities.

Elevated tree pruning - safely trims tall trees to prevent interference with power lines.

Commercial Tree Trimming Questions

What types of trees can be trimmed professionally? Most common types including maples, oaks, and fruit trees can be safely trimmed to improve health and appearance.

Why is commercial tree trimming important for property owners? Proper trimming helps maintain tree health, enhances safety, and improves the overall landscape appearance.

When is the best time to schedule tree trimming services? The optimal time varies by tree species, but generally during dormancy or outside of peak growing seasons is recommended.

What should property owners consider before scheduling tree trimming? It’s important to assess the size, location, and condition of trees to ensure appropriate trimming methods are used.
